Protein crystallography data

The structure of Crystal Structure of Methanosarcina Mazei Pylrs(Y306A/Y384F) Complexed with Zlys, PDB code: 6ab8 was solved by T.Yanagisawa, M.Kuratani, S.Yokoyama,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 42.28 / 1.75
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 102.134, 43.893, 62.070, 90.00, 98.83, 90.00
R / Rfree (%) 17.2 / 21.3
